Galvanizing (HDG)for corrosion protectionHot-dip galvanizing is the process of immersing fabricated steel r iron into a kettle or bath of molten zinc. The process is inherently simple which provides a distinct advan ge over other corrosion protection methods. The surface of the work is completely covered,producing a uniform coating of zinc and zinc-iron alloy layers whose thickness is determined principally by the thickness of the steel being. . Due to the primary cell effect of zinc and iron, even minor damage to the galvanized layer during transportation or installation does not affect the corrosion protection of the galvanized layer. . Galvanic corrosion is an electro-chemical process in which one metal type corrodes to another, occasionally causing structural failures in racking components. Introducing solar system components into a severely corrosive environment can accelerate. .
